  • Patent number: 12413165
    Abstract: In accordance with one embodiment, a method of controlling a braking of a rotor of an electric motor comprises operating an electric motor in a first mode at an inefficient operating point or inefficient operating curve of a quadrature-axis current versus a direct-axis current such that the braking of the electric motor occurs at a rate based on a rate proportional to or less than the total available power losses in the motor, the inverter, or both. The electric motor is operated in the first mode until the observed rotor speed of the electric motor is less than or equal to a threshold speed; thereafter a multi-phase short circuit can be applied.
    Type: Grant
    Filed: July 13, 2023
    Date of Patent: September 9, 2025
    Assignee: Deere & Company
    Inventors: Scott C. Johnson, Andrew W. Kelly, Derek Lehmann
